NEW BRIGHTON, Minn. — A small airplane crash-landed Wednesday evening, Dec. 2, on Interstate 35W in New Brighton, closing the northbound lanes of the freeway.
The Minnesota Department of Transportation said the plane came down on I-35W at the Ramsey County Road E2 exit, just south of Interstate 694.
